If preemption is allowed in Problem P18.4, how would you do the scheduling and what are the relative advantages and disadvantages?

What will be an ideal response?


In a preemptive scheme, a traffic request with a higher priority can preempt a request with a lower priority. The execution of the lower priority request is halted and the higher priority request is allowed to execute if it finds no channel available. Queues may be present for both types of requests. The lower priority request resumes execution at a later time.
Advantages:
(a) Probability of packet loss is minimized for real-time transmission as such a request can be transferred from the queue of the current BS to that of another.
(b) High priority requests that otherwise not be allowed to execute are
entertained.
(c) Forced termination probability of real-time requests is decreased.
Disadvantages:
(a) Tough to determine the level of priority calls that is to be preempted. Need to de.ne a fixed level of priority for preemption.
(b) Need to reserve queues for the requests that are preempted so that they can resume execution later.

Trades & Technology

You might also like to view...

A(n) ____________________ spring is made of a long, flat strip of spring steel or composite fiber rolled at both ends to accept a pressed-fit rubber insulating bushing.

Fill in the blank(s) with the appropriate word(s).

Trades & Technology

?What are some types of materials that can be cut using one of the related cutting processes?

A. ?glass and plastic B. ?printed circuit boards C. ?cloth and fiberglass insulation D. ?All of the above

Trades & Technology

? Identify and state the historical significance of self-determination.

What will be an ideal response?

Trades & Technology

Weld joints are visually inspected to ensure that a quality weld is produced and that all _____ are satisfied

a. time lines b. code requirements c. production quotas d. production criteria

Trades & Technology